Exactly How Culturally Responsive Care is Transforming Black Motherhood

Trust is the foundation of any good medical relationship. Culturally responsive care repairs the broken trust that many minority communities feel toward the healthcare system.

The Power of Active Listening

Many women report feeling ignored or dismissed during their pregnancies. Culturally responsive care flips this narrative completely. Providers who practice this method actively listen to their patients. They validate concerns rather than brushing them aside. This simple act of believing mothers drastically reduces the risk of severe, preventable complications. When doctors listen, patients heal faster and experience less anxiety.

Representation in the Delivery Room

Having a care team that understands your cultural background provides immense comfort. When doctors and nurses share or deeply respect a patient’s lived experience, a strong bond forms. This trust encourages mothers to speak up about pain or unusual symptoms. Speaking up early directly leads to much better maternal health outcomes during delivery and the postpartum period.

The Role of Black Maternal Health Week

Advocacy plays a massive part in changing the medical landscape. Each year, black maternal health week shines a vital spotlight on the unique challenges women of color face. This dedicated time brings communities, policymakers, and healthcare providers together to find real solutions.

During black maternal health week, advocates push for better hospital policies and expanded access to doulas or midwives. These critical conversations force medical centers to adopt comprehensive training programs that eliminate harmful stereotypes. When public awareness grows, the overall standard of care rises for everyone involved.

Essential Elements of Tailored Support

True change requires actionable steps from medical professionals. Here are the core practices driving this positive transformation in clinics today:

  • Holistic assessments: Looking closely at a mother’s physical, emotional, and social needs.
  • Bias training: Requiring medical staff to recognize and unlearn harmful assumptions.
  • Community partnerships: Connecting mothers with local resources, culturally aligned doulas, and community support groups.
  • Clear communication: Explaining medical procedures plainly without using confusing or intimidating jargon.
